Human trafficking policy implementation: A case study of Malaysia / Wan Nur Ibtisam Wan Ismail

Human trafficking is a complex global crime that exploits women, men and children. Due to the seriousness of the crime, Malaysia enacted the Anti-Trafficking in Persons and Anti-Smuggling of Migrants Act in 2007.
